Every swatch here is an on-screen APPROXIMATION of a four-colour build. Screens emit light and paper reflects it — no monitor can show you what ink on your stock will do. Ask for a proof.
On coated stock
On coated stock the sealed surface keeps the build at full density: this is the version closest to the on-screen approximation.
On uncoated stock
On uncoated the same build reads darker, duller and lower in contrast — dot gain plus absorption. This is not a fault; it is what that sheet does to process ink.

In production
- A four-colour build — check it on a proof before a large flat solid; that is where registration and drift show first.
- Rich black: supporting ink under the 100K. Keep it off small type and hairlines — the register has to be perfect or the type furs.
- Below about 8% a screen stops being reliable — on uncoated it fills in, on coated it can vanish. The tint steps here sit above that floor deliberately, so the light end of a family still prints as a colour rather than as a rumour.

- Should this be a spot ink instead?
- Process is right for photographic work, for anything with many colours in it, and for jobs where the colour needs to be close rather than exact. A spot ink is right when the colour IS the brand and has to be identical on every run, and when the colour sits outside what four inks can reach at all. Process costs nothing extra on a full-colour job; a spot is an extra unit on press.
